Carlos Nahuel Speck (born 16 May 1997) is an Argentine professional footballer who plays as a left midfielder.[2]

Career[edit]

Speck began his career in the youth system of Gimnasia y Esgrima.[3][4] He departed the club in June 2018, after agreeing to sign for Primera B Nacional's Atlético de Rafaela.[3] Having been an unused substitute in the Copa Argentina against Lanús on 22 August, Speck made his senior debut on 1 September by coming on as a substitute for Lucas Quiroz during a 1–1 draw with Sarmiento.[2][5]
